dropbox: color-changing mechanism for multi-hue weaving

A dropbox is a mechanical attachment fitted to a loom's shuttle race that allows the weaver to switch between different colored or textured yarns without stopping the loom or manually threading new thread. The device holds multiple shuttle boxes, each loaded with yarn of a different color, and a lever or mechanical trigger drops the active shuttle out of the race while simultaneously positioning a different loaded shuttle into running position. This enables rapid color changes during a single weaving run, producing patterns and stripes without the downtime and labor cost of manual shuttle exchange.

Traditional shuttle looms require the operator to physically remove one shuttle and insert another to change yarn color, a process that interrupts production. The dropbox eliminates this interruption by keeping multiple shuttles in fixed positions above or beside the shuttle race; as the loom cycles, a simple mechanical action exchanges which shuttle is engaged. On hand looms and smaller mechanical looms, the mechanism is often a lever-operated cam or drop mechanism. On power looms, the exchange may be triggered by a timing cam on the main shaft, ensuring the shuttle swap occurs during the moment when the shuttle is momentarily stationary.

The number of shuttles a dropbox can accommodate typically ranges from two to six, though larger arrangements exist for complex pattern work. Each shuttle is threaded with yarn before weaving begins; color sequencing is then controlled by the weaver (on hand looms) or by a pattern mechanism such as a dobby or jacquard card (on power looms). The system requires precise timing so that the incoming shuttle engages the race cleanly without snagging warp threads or stalling the loom.

Common failure modes include shuttle binding or jamming if the race is worn or misaligned, and missed color changes if the mechanical trigger fails to fire at the correct loom cycle. Race wear is the primary maintenance issue; shuttle boxes must be kept free of lint and debris, and the engagement mechanism should be lubricated but not so heavily that it becomes sticky. Timing drift on power looms can cause the dropbox to activate at the wrong moment, producing broken color lines in the finished cloth.

The dropbox is most valuable in the production of striped goods, checks, and other geometric multi-color patterns where the sequence of color changes is fixed and repeats predictably. It sees less use in complex pictorial weaving, where a jacquard loom with individual warp-thread control is more flexible. The term "dropbox" itself refers to the action of one shuttle dropping out of engagement as another drops in, a naming convention that reflects the mechanical reality of gravity-assist or spring-assisted shuttle exchange used on many historical looms.
